Disaster Recovery Australia is a trusted network that connects property owners with IICRC-certified restoration professionals for emergency disaster recovery services. They offer 24/7 response for various types of damage, including fire, flood, storm, and mould remediation across major Australian cities. The company is recognized for its profession... Read More
